When Jesus looks at you, He doesn't see a disappointment. He doesn't see a waste of time. He sees His Father's love gift to Him. You aren't what you will one day be. You might not be what you want to be, but God won't stop working in you until the glory of Christ is seen in you, in your own particular personality and beauty and glory. We're all different, all different sizes and shapes and colors and extroverts and introverts, and that'll not be eradicated. But the glory that's in you, your individuality, will be lifted to a level far beyond your wildest imagination.
-- Dr. Neil C. Stewart.
